savagemt, good call on Corpse Connoisseur + Gravecrawler . Soul Manipulation is a great fit here too, nice one. Butcher of Malakir is a maybe for me...There's no denying the the power of Grave Pact effects.

As for Ghoulcaller Gisa, I have high hopes. Some friends & I played the vanilla C14 decks last night for funsies. One guy had a nice little combo going with Evernight Shade + Ghoulcaller Gisa - Pumped up the shade to sac to Gisa, cranked out 17 2/2 zombies in 2 turns thanks to the shade's undying. If Gisa goes unanswered the zombie horde will quickly spiral out of control. Hell, sacking 1 token with any of the zombie lords out will get you 3 more zombies on the field. Value!

Thanks nevadathestate, much appreciated. I actually had both of those guys in here at one point. Soulless One seems decent, but ultimately he's a fatty with no real evasion and would just end up getting chump blocked. I found Gravespawn Sovereign was good on paper, less good in practice. Because I am usually sacking tokens to Grimgrin, I rarely got to take advantage of Sovereign's ability. Either that or an opponent would bolt him before he had a chance to snag a creature.
